Understanding Loft Boarding in Chorleywood

Loft boarding in Chorleywood is an increasingly popular home improvement project. It offers homeowners a practical solution to maximise their storage space without the need for costly extensions. By installing a sturdy floor in your loft, you can transform an underutilised area into a functional space for storing seasonal items, family treasures, or even creating a new room. Let's delve into the various aspects of loft boarding and how it can benefit residents in Chorleywood.

What is Loft Boarding?

Loft boarding involves laying down a floor in your attic space. This process typically includes the installation of boards over the existing joists, creating a stable surface. It allows homeowners to safely walk and store items in the loft without risking damage to the ceiling below. In Chorleywood, where property space can be at a premium, loft boarding is an efficient way to add value and utility to your home.

The Benefits of Loft Boarding

There are numerous advantages to loft boarding. Firstly, it provides additional storage space, which is particularly beneficial for growing families or those with a penchant for collecting. Secondly, it can enhance the energy efficiency of your home by improving insulation. This can lead to reduced heating costs, a significant benefit during the colder months in Chorleywood. Lastly, loft boarding can increase the overall value of your property, making it an attractive investment.

Increased Storage Space

One of the primary reasons homeowners opt for loft boarding is to gain extra storage space. By utilising the loft, you can declutter your living areas, making your home more organised and spacious. This is particularly useful for storing items that are not frequently used, such as holiday decorations, suitcases, and old furniture.

Improved Energy Efficiency

Loft boarding can also contribute to better insulation in your home. By covering the loft floor, you can help trap heat within the living spaces, reducing the amount of energy needed to keep your home warm. This is especially advantageous in Chorleywood, where winters can be quite chilly.

Enhanced Property Value

Investing in loft boarding can increase the market value of your home. Potential buyers often view additional storage space as a desirable feature, making your property more appealing. Moreover, a well-insulated home is attractive to eco-conscious buyers looking to reduce their carbon footprint.

Choosing the Right Materials for Loft Boarding

When it comes to loft boarding, selecting the right materials is crucial. The most common materials used are chipboard and plywood. Both offer durability and strength, but there are differences to consider.

Chipboard

Chipboard is a cost-effective option for loft boarding. It is made from wood particles bonded together with resin, providing a sturdy surface. However, it is less resistant to moisture, so it may not be the best choice if your loft is prone to dampness.

Plywood

Plywood is a more robust and moisture-resistant option. It is made from thin layers of wood veneer glued together, offering greater strength and stability. While it is more expensive than chipboard, its durability makes it a worthwhile investment for long-term use.

Professional Installation vs. DIY

Deciding whether to hire professionals or undertake a DIY loft boarding project depends on your skills and budget. Both options have their pros and cons.

Professional Installation

Hiring professionals ensures that the job is done correctly and safely. Experienced installers have the necessary tools and expertise to complete the project efficiently. They can also advise on the best materials and techniques for your specific loft space. While this option may be more expensive, it provides peace of mind and a high-quality finish.

DIY Approach

If you're handy with tools and enjoy a challenge, a DIY loft boarding project can be rewarding. It allows you to save on labour costs and work at your own pace. However, it's essential to ensure that you have the necessary skills and knowledge to complete the job safely. Improper installation can lead to structural issues and potential hazards.

Regulations and Safety Considerations

Before embarking on a loft boarding project, it's important to be aware of any regulations and safety considerations. In Chorleywood, as in other parts of the UK, building regulations may apply, particularly if you plan to convert the loft into a habitable space.

Building Regulations

Building regulations ensure that any structural changes to your home are safe and compliant. If your loft boarding project involves significant alterations, such as installing a staircase or creating a new room, you may need to obtain approval from your local council. It's advisable to consult with a professional to determine whether your project requires any permits.

Safety Precautions

Safety should be a top priority when boarding your loft. Ensure that the boards are securely fixed and that there is adequate lighting in the loft space. It's also important to consider ventilation to prevent moisture build-up, which can lead to mould and structural damage.

Cost of Loft Boarding in Chorleywood

The cost of loft boarding can vary depending on several factors, including the size of your loft, the materials used, and whether you hire professionals or opt for a DIY approach. On average, homeowners in Chorleywood can expect to pay between £1,000 and £2,500 for a professional installation.

Factors Affecting Cost

  • Size of the Loft: Larger lofts require more materials and labour, increasing the overall cost.
  • Material Choice: Plywood is more expensive than chipboard, but it offers greater durability.
  • Professional vs. DIY: Hiring professionals will increase costs, but it ensures a high-quality finish.

Budgeting Tips

To keep costs manageable, consider obtaining multiple quotes from different installers. This allows you to compare prices and services, ensuring you get the best value for your money. Additionally, if you're considering a DIY project, factor in the cost of tools and materials to avoid any surprises.

Environmental Impact of Loft Boarding

Loft boarding can have a positive environmental impact by improving your home's energy efficiency. By reducing heat loss, you can lower your energy consumption and carbon footprint. Additionally, choosing sustainable materials for your loft boarding project can further enhance its eco-friendliness.

Sustainable Material Options

When selecting materials for your loft boarding project, consider options that are sustainably sourced. Look for wood products that are certified by organisations such as the Forest Stewardship Council (FSC), which ensures that the wood is harvested responsibly.

Energy Savings

By improving insulation, loft boarding can lead to significant energy savings. This not only benefits the environment but also reduces your utility bills. In Chorleywood, where energy costs can be high, these savings can make a substantial difference over time.

Frequently Asked Questions

  • Is planning permission required for loft boarding? Generally, planning permission is not required for loft boarding unless you are making structural changes or converting the loft into a living space.
  • Can I board a loft with limited headroom? Yes, but it's important to ensure that there is enough space to move around safely. Consider using thinner boards to maximise headroom.
  • How long does a loft boarding project take? The duration depends on the size of the loft and whether you hire professionals or do it yourself. A professional installation typically takes 1-2 days.
  • What is the best insulation for a loft? The best insulation depends on your specific needs and budget. Common options include fibreglass, cellulose, and spray foam insulation.
  • Can loft boarding support heavy items? Yes, when properly installed, loft boarding can support heavy items. However, it's important to distribute weight evenly to avoid overloading the joists.
  • Is loft boarding suitable for all types of homes? Loft boarding is suitable for most homes, but it's important to assess the structural integrity of your loft before proceeding.
